With kernel versions at least 4.18 (happens with -rc too), after a GPU hang
happens the system crashes. Apparently there is no way to recover and I have to
keep the power button pressed to poweroff the computer.
4.17.19 is OK, while a GPU hang may happen, the system do not crash after that,
allowing me to use the computer normally after the hang.
I'll try to set netconsole to see if I can get any useful information from the
crashed system with this new drm-tip, but in my previous attempts there was no
output in the receiving machine.
Processor: Intel Core i3-6100U;
Video: Intel HD Graphics 520;
Architecture: amd64;
Mesa: 18.3.0-devel (git-914bd3014f);
Kernel version: drm-tip (feeccde66999c5e87be3550f2159e5d7eeb61c67)
Distribution: Xubuntu 18.04.1 amd64.
